Output e988beae3b967936e7993290d8c8436dc4f02b5acab42ea7a3db83399a3655db:0

value
5304660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abbe29986e4501f9fd0406d05f8a46c63a3b445f OP_EQUAL
address
3HM7H4sq5gWR7Hh1uNUVBBXHFZhHk2HUxg
transaction
e988beae3b967936e7993290d8c8436dc4f02b5acab42ea7a3db83399a3655db
spent
true